How To Fix WZ511 - The priority of work item & was changed


SAP Error Message - Details

  • Message type: E = Error

  • Message class: WZ - Workflow: Model objects

  • Message number: 511

  • Message text: The priority of work item & was changed

    Certainly! Here's detailed information about the SAP error message WZ511:


    SAP Error Message: WZ511

    Text: The priority of work item & was changed


    Cause:

    This message occurs when the priority of a workflow work item has been changed. The system notifies you that the priority assigned to a particular work item (identified by the work item number) has been modified. This can happen due to:

    • Manual change of the priority by a user or administrator.
    • Automatic change triggered by workflow logic or system processes.
    • Changes in the underlying data or conditions that affect workflow priority.

    The message is informational and indicates that the priority value you might have expected has been updated.


    Explanation:

    In SAP Workflow, each work item has a priority that determines the order in which tasks are processed or displayed. Priority changes can affect processing order and user notifications.

    The message WZ511 is typically a warning or informational message rather than an error that stops processing. It is logged to inform users or administrators that the priority has been altered.


    Solution / How to Handle:

    1. Check the Work Item Priority:

      • Use transaction SWI1 (Work Item Selection) or SWI5 (Work Item Display) to view the current priority of the work item.
      • Confirm if the priority change is expected or if it was caused by an unintended action.
    2. Review Workflow Logic:

      • Check the workflow definition to see if there are any steps or conditions that modify the priority dynamically.
      • Look for any custom code or user exits that might change the priority.
    3. Adjust Priority if Needed:

      • If the priority change is incorrect, you can manually adjust the priority using transaction SWI2_FREQ or by reassigning the work item.
      • Alternatively, restart or re-trigger the workflow step with the correct priority.
    4. Monitor for Recurrence:

      • If the priority changes unexpectedly and frequently, investigate the root cause in workflow customization or user actions.
      • Check system logs and workflow logs for related messages.

    Related Information:

    • Transaction Codes:

      • SWI1 – Work Item Selection
      • SWI5 – Work Item Display
      • SWI2_FREQ – Work Item Reassignment / Priority Change
      • SWIA – Workflow Administration

    • Workflow Priority:

      • Priority values typically range from 1 (highest) to 9 (lowest).
      • Priority affects the order in which work items are processed and displayed in user inboxes.
    • Debugging:

      • Use transaction SWUD (Workflow Builder) to analyze the workflow steps.
      • Use workflow trace tools (transaction SWI_TRACE) to monitor priority changes during runtime.

    Summary:

    • WZ511 informs you that the priority of a workflow work item has been changed.
    • It is usually informational and does not indicate an error that stops processing.
    • Verify if the change is expected, review workflow logic, and adjust priority if necessary.
    • Use workflow transactions and logs to monitor and manage work item priorities.
